Understanding Ethereal Pads and Soundscapes
Ethereal pads are lush, ambient sounds that serve as the atmospheric backdrop in many genres of music. Soundscapes, on the other hand, are more immersive environments created through layered sounds and textures. Both rely heavily on high-quality sampling to achieve their distinctive qualities.
Sampling Techniques at Silent Song Studios
1. Field Recording and Ambient Capture
Producers often begin by capturing natural sounds in different environments. These field recordings include wind, water, rustling leaves, or distant echoes. These organic textures form the foundation of many soundscapes.
2. Layering and Manipulation
Once recordings are captured, they are layered and processed using effects such as reverb, delay, and granular synthesis. This manipulation transforms simple sounds into expansive, shimmering pads that add depth and dimension.
3. Resampling and Re-Processing
Resampling involves recording the output of a sound after processing and then re-importing it into the sampler for further manipulation. This iterative process allows for complex textures and evolving soundscapes.
Tools and Techniques Used
- Field recorders for capturing ambient sounds
- Granular synths for texture creation
- High-quality samplers for layering and re-sampling
- Effects plugins like reverb, delay, and modulation
- Automation for evolving soundscapes over time
